The new areas added to the DS version weren't really up to the standard of the rest of the game though.

Chrono Trigger is the best SNES game. It has just enough crunch in the ATB system with positional/area attacks and the dual and triple techs, 6-7 is the sweet spot for characters, the characters themselves are varied and all feel relevant and necessary, changing random battles for essentially scripted ones make them all dynamic as they all have their own little intros, the music is great, the plot keeps moving at a decent clip throughout, it looks fantastic with loads of colour and detail and late SNES spritework has aged better than eg. early Playstation 3D.
